The Visual Quality team, part of the quality organization, focuses on transforming text-heavy shopping experiences into intentional, visually immersive interactions across AI Mode (AIM), AI Overview (AIO), and Gemini. Our 2026 strategy centers on moving away from the current wall of text to deliver the right visual assets at the right moment to increase user helpfulness and efficiency. Strategic pillars and project areas are as follows: maximize visual immersion: focuses on optimizing coverage and precision, launching concept cards for broader entities, and identifying varied contextual imagery, visualize complex shopping concepts: explores implicit image generation (e.g., infographics and creative synthesis) and better utilization of existing visual assets, and accelerate SOTA visual experiences: aims to launch multimodal conversational shopping and support advanced image generation features.

Responsibilities
  • Write product or system development code.
  • Collaborate with peers and stakeholders through design and code reviews to ensure best practices amongst available technologies (e.g., style guidelines, checking code in, accuracy, testability, and efficiency).
  • Triage product or system issues and debug/track/resolve by analyzing the sources of issues and the impact on hardware, network, or service operations and quality.
  • Implement GenAI solutions, utilize Machine learning (ML) infrastructure, and contribute to data preparation, optimization, and performance enhancements.
  • Design and implement scalable backend services and ML pipelines that trigger visual assets like product cards, comparison tables, and product carousels. Optimize the selection and display of varied visual content to improve the visual immersion metrics for shopping queries and develop features that integrate multimodal conversational capabilities into the core shopping experience.
